Potential Dangers and Adverse Effects



When taking into consideration cold laser treatment, it is very important to be familiar with the possible threats and adverse effects connected with this treatment. While cold laser therapy is normally thought about secure, there are a couple of possible adverse effects to remember.

Furthermore, there's a small risk of eye injury if the laser is guided in the direction of the eyes. It's vital for both the patient and the specialist to use safety eyewear during the treatment to prevent any type of accidental direct exposure to the eyes.

Additionally, cold laser treatment should not be performed over areas with energetic malignant growths or on patients that are expecting, as the effects of the therapy in these cases aren't well comprehended.

Individuals with a history of skin cancer cells or skin conditions that make them much more sensitive to light ought to consult with a doctor prior to undergoing cold laser treatment, as it might exacerbate their problem.

Individuals with a pacemaker or other implanted digital devices need to inform their doctor before therapy, as the laser's electromagnetic radiation can possibly hinder these devices.

Those with epilepsy must also exercise caution, as the blinking light from the laser may trigger seizures in some people.

In addition, individuals taking photosensitizing medications need to be aware that cold laser treatment can increase their sensitivity to light, potentially bring about adverse responses.
